The Public Record

Andrew Cuomo is an American politician who served as the 56th governor of New York from 2011 to 2021. A member of the Democratic Party, he focused on issues such as economic development, healthcare reform, and education during his tenure. Prior to his governorship, Cuomo served as the Attorney General of New York from 2007 to 2010, where he gained recognition for his work on consumer protection and public corruption cases. He also held the position of Secretary of Housing and Urban Development under President Bill Clinton from 1997 to 2001, advocating for affordable housing and urban development initiatives.
